How Do CBN Oils And Melatonin Affect Sleep?
Melatonin is an organic compound produced naturally by our bodies that helps regulate our circadian rhythm – or internal clock. During the day, it remains at low levels, but as night approaches, melatonin secretion increases, allowing us to feel tired and ready for rest. While this hormone plays a vital role in helping us get good quality sleep each night, taking it can be beneficial for those struggling with insomnia.
When users take a natural melatonin supplement, what they are doing is introducing additional melatonin to the body, triggering a sedative and calming response. For mild to moderate sleep problems, this might be enough to help users find relief.

Are There Side Effects of Taking CBN And Melatonin?
While the potential benefits of these natural compounds may be appealing to sleep sufferers, it’s important to understand any and all risks before you decide whether or not they’re right for you.
When it comes to CBN and other cannabinoids, there are not many negative side effects, if any at all. The most common side effects reported by users are light-headedness, drowsiness, dry mouth, and fatigue. And considering drowsiness and fatigue are what insomnia sufferers are looking for, these can hardly count as “negative”! On the other hand, melatonin side effects may include headaches, dizziness, nausea, drowsiness, insomnia, irritability, dry mouth, and fatigue.
